With several service types available on the Dubai–KSA corridor, choosing the right one for your shipment can save you money, time, or both. Here is a framework to help you decide.

Question 1: How Urgent Is the Delivery?

Not urgent (flexible 3–5 day transit): Road freight groupage (LCL) is your best option. Most cost-effective, suitable for most cargo types.
Moderately urgent (2–3 day transit): Road freight FTL (dedicated truck) or express road.
Very urgent (next day): Air freight is the only option. Premium price, but delivery in 24 hours to Riyadh, Jeddah, or Dammam.

Question 2: How Big Is the Shipment?

  • Under 100 kg: LCL groupage or courier/parcel service. Cost-effective for small volumes.
  • 100 kg – 5,000 kg: LCL groupage. You pay for your share of the truck space.
  • 5,000 kg+ or 20+ CBM: FTL (full truck load) becomes economical. You own the truck and your cargo moves directly without consolidation delays.
  • Very heavy or oversized: Flatbed or low-loader required. Ask us for a specialised quote.

Question 3: What Are You Shipping?

  • Standard commercial goods: Standard road freight. No special requirements.
  • Fragile or high-value items: FTL for maximum security, or air freight. Consider enhanced insurance.
  • Perishable goods: Reefer (refrigerated) truck required. We arrange this on request.
  • Hazardous materials: ADR-certified truck and documentation required. We handle this — just declare upfront.
  • Oversized or heavy machinery: Low-loader truck and route survey required. We manage permits and coordination.

Question 4: How Often Are You Shipping?

If you ship to KSA regularly, a monthly contract rate gives you fixed pricing and priority service. One-off shippers use our standard quoted rates. Both get exactly the same service quality.

Road groupage to Riyadh typically sits in a 2–5 working-day window after collection if papers are complete. Jeddah and western cities add a day. Air is for samples and deadlines, not for furniture. If SABER or a food permit applies, we flag it before you pay so the cheap rate does not turn into a border hold.

Documents, packing, and what delays this lane

Most delays on this topic are paperwork: a commercial invoice that does not match the packing list, a receiver phone that does not pick up, or cartons too weak for a desert road run. We check those three in Dubai. Drop-off at Ras Al Khor is cheaper than a villa pickup when you have your own van. After dispatch you get WhatsApp milestones from the same desk that quoted the job.
